    Rue Lepic

    Rue Lepic is one of Montmartre’s most iconic streets, it winds its way up the hill with a charm that feels straight out of a movie. Along the way, you’ll pass old cafés, traditional bakeries, and even the apartment where Van Gogh lived with his brother Theo. This street captures the true spirit of Montmartre: artistic, lively, and a little bit rebellious. Plus, it leads straight to the Moulin de la Galette and eventually the Moulin Rouge, two legendary spots in Parisian nightlife and art history

    Eglise de St Jean Montmartre

    Saint-Jean de Montmartre is a hidden gem at the foot of the hill. It was the first Paris church built in reinforced concrete, with stunning Art Nouveau design. Its colorful brickwork and mosaics reflect Montmartre’s creative spirit. Quiet, unique, and full of charm, it’s absolutely worth a stop.

    Le Moulin de la Galette

    The Moulin de la Galette is a rare survivor of Montmartre’s windmill past. In the 19th century, it became a lively open-air dance hall, immortalized by Renoir and other artists. It captures the festive, bohemian spirit that once defined the neighborhood. Today, it’s a quiet symbol of Montmartre’s golden age, and a must-see.

    Le Passe-Muraille

    The “Passe-Muraille” statue is a playful tribute to a famous French short story. It depicts a man walking through a wall, quite literally, in the heart of Montmartre. Created by actor-turned-sculptor Jean Marais, it blends surrealism with local legend. Quirky, poetic, and unexpected, it’s one of Montmartre’s hidden delights.
